It’s time for Yahoo Finance’s market minute. Nvidia shares rise as Wall Street grows bullish on the AI name ahead of its second quarter results. In recent days, several firms now have been raising their price targets on the stock such as UBS, Wedbush, Baird, Stifel, Evercore ISI and Keybank Capital Markets. The median price target on the street is 200 per share, according to S&P Global Market Intelligence. Turning to Fabnet, those shares seeing gains as JP Morgan upgrades the stock from neutral to overweight. The firm noting that the pullback in shares offers an entry point to participate in the upside. And lastly, Vital Energy shares surging here as Crescent Energy is set to acquire the company. The deal is an all-stock transaction valued at about $3.1 billion. This is inclusive of Vital’s net debt. The transaction is targeted to close by year end 2025.
